Improved Assay Ruggedness Using Hybrid Sample Preparation for a New Drug Candidate in Rat Plasma

Co-extracted phospholipids from rat plasma samples following sample preparation using either PPT filter or SPE plate may result in severe ion-suppression. The use of a Hybrid SPE-PPT plate provided higher selectivity towards phospholipids under the optimized sample preparation conditions presented. Using the Hybrid SPE-PPT plate and optimized conditions, a revamped LC-MS/MS method was validated that demonstrated improved method ruggedness and provided twice the sample throughput compared to the pre-existing method.
